Phytoextraction of Cr(VI)-Contaminated Soil by Phyllostachys pubescens: A Case Study

Abstract: This work presents the results of experimental tests to evaluate the effects of prolonged contamination by Cr on Moso Bamboo (MB) (Phyllostachys pubescens) and the adaptability of the MB to the Mediterranean climate. A preliminary test on the MB was developed in the laboratory, simulating irrigation under Mediterranean conditions (600 mm per year) and tropical conditions (1800 mm per year), to evaluate the rate of growth and the MB’s capability for Cr phytoextraction from contaminated soil. “…The successful application of phytoextraction in contaminated soils has been reported. For example, Ranieri et al [80] showed that Cr-contaminated soil was remediated with removal rates ranging from 49.2% to 61.7% through phytoextraction using Phyllostachys pubescens. Another study by Yu et al [81] showed that Bidens Pilosa L. and Xanthium strumarium L. presented the highest phytoextraction capacity for various metal(loid)s (Pb, Cd, Cn) in contaminated soils.…”

“…A crushed form of dry plant matter was ashed in a muffle furnace at 500 °C for 6 hours. Now, 1 gm of ash from all the samples were digested separately in a 100 mL beaker with a digestion mixture (nitric acid and perchloric acid 5:1 ratio) until white fume comes (Singh et al 2015;Ranieri et al 2021). Washed down the wall of a beaker with a minimal amount of distilled water and then filtered.…”
